The XFire Laser Bike Lane projects a virtual bike lane that follows your bike as you ride. It clearly indicates to drivers a safe distance they should maintain from you. The device is weather-resistant, shockproof, and contains a flash mode to protect you during any condition on the road. Product Details:
  • Two highly visible RED lasers
  • Clearly visible under headlights and streetlights for over a mile
  • Weather and shock proof polycarbonate cover with attachment bracket
  • AAA battery powered

    “I purchased one of these about 3 weeks ago. The product does EXACTLY what it says it will do. A brilliant red laser beam is projected onto the street on both sides of your bike. As you move the light follows with you. The visual effect is so dramatic that cars and pedestrians immediately take notice of your presence. I even had a car pass me then pull over into a parking space to watch me pedal by him. People also will ask what it is that is projecting the light. The device is a solid electronic item that does not seem cheap or poorly constructed. The mounting bracket is very sturdy and holds the light firmly in place with NO shaking. You get a rock solid red beam on each side of you as you drive along. I would definitely recommend this item as a night time safety device as part of other lights both in front and behind. Great item and definitely worth the price. From a rider in PA.” – Bob J., May 23, 2012
